| Web Creation and Promotional Secrets - How to Make Your Webpage One of the Internets Sickest Sites |
|
Having a page that stands out goes a long way. Every good webpage has something that it can be remembered by. It is important for your webpage to do the same.
These days when people find a web page they like they normally bookmark it. Imagine if you had one thousand visitors come to your page and one out of five of them bookmarked your page. That would mean 200 people are going to come back. Not only that, but each and everyday 200 people are coming back. Everyday that number is just growing. Ever wonder if it is possible for you to create and promote your site to become one of the webs best sites or maybe even one of the webs sickest sites? 1. Web page title: A good title on a webpage is essential for consistent traffic. It is usually the first thing a person notices when arriving on your page. If it is attractive that person will stay. If the title is unique and different that person will be impressed. You need to have a well written title to have an effective page. 2. Organization: Nothing bothers web browsers more then not being able to navigate through a page. Think about it. Every big company who does a lot of business online has page that is really easy to get from point a to point b. 3. Uniqueness: What is going to make your webpage stand out and make the web browser not forget it. This is something you will need to figure out if you want to have one of the webs top sites. 4. Constant updates: This is huge if you want people to keep coming back to your web page. If the people visiting your site know that things keep getting updated, then they will know that you mean business. Ultimately this will lead them to believe that your site means business. Not only that, but it will keep their interest and make them want to come back. 5. Follow through: Anything that you promise your web page visitors needs to happen. The absolute worst thing you can do to your traffic is to lose their trust. This can become a nightmare so it is best to stay on top of things. |
